The most specific indicator of a drug-induced liver injury signal in a clinical trial database is believed to be the occurrence of subjects experiencing drug-associated elevations in both serum ALT and serum total bilirubin (TB) without a significant elevation in serum alkaline phosphatase (ALP). eDISH (evaluation of Drug-Induced Serious Hepatotoxicity) is a recently described tool that organizes liver laboratory data by graphically displaying peak serum ALT and TB levels for each subject, and can also provide direct links to the pertinent clinical and laboratory data for each subject.
